MY FAVOURITE MAKEUP LOOK

This is probably my favourite kind of makeup look for me.

💛Rather than use an actual foundation I’ve used a light face tint to even skin tones without covering the skin too much. This gives a more modern finish than a heavy foundation – The aim is to still see your skin! Remember: updating products is a sure key to looking on-trend and by that I mean youthful.

💛I added  warmth to my cheeks with a natural contour powder and coral blush. “Warming” your colouring with blusher, contour powder or bronzer enlivens the face and brings out the eyes. Just be gentle and blend well with a soft, fluffy brush.

💛Brows frame the face. Don’t ignore! I defined my brows with a brow pencil to give my face focus, whilst keeping it natural.

💛Next I used neutral, warm tones to define my eyes and bring out my blue colouring. Coppers and soft browns make blue eyes appear bluer!

💛And finished with a soft, pretty lip colour & gloss to tie the look together.
